CHOICE Review

This volume serves both as a catalog of a 1988/89 exhibition of Johns's work and as a reference that will be of value beyond the dates of the original exhibitions. The Rosenthal (Philadelphia Museum of Art) text is authoritative and insightful. He captures the intensely personal and enigmatic spirit of Johns's work in the past decade and a half, as the artist moved first away from his earlier object-oriented style to a series of paintings characterized by crosshatched lines used almost as a visual stimulus, and then (after 1982) to a group of paintings in which the image reappears. Johns--whose works have brought the highest prices of any living artist at recent auctions--certainly deserves the attention focused on him by exhibitions and publications such as this. Rosenthal's expertise and insight is highly evident; in his thorough research and judicious references to what other historians and critics have written, the essays here provide points of view reflecting the diversity and multiple interpretations of Johns's recent painting. The author provides a thorough analysis of a number of individual works of art, but he never loses sight of his central concern: to reflect the richness and diversity of this enigmatic and complex artist.
